For those of you with the Greddy Tic catback...

I had an annoying tick coming fron the resonator as of late so I figured I would chop it out and weld in a piece of 3" stainless and call it a day. Got the mid pipe out of the car and chopped the resonator out to find that it has a substantial neck down... probably to 2.5" inside! Also there is a neck down in the piping where it was intended to meet the stock cat...Welded on a new 2 bolt flange and a new piece of stainless on and it actually quieted the car down and reduced the drone on the highway... I will take a pic of it and measure the neck down if I can later today...

CLIFF NOTE: If you have a greddy tic exhaust i would reccommend getting at least the resonator chopped out and replaced with straight pipe...
